The term "pivotal" is an adjective that plays a significant role in the English language, often used in various contexts to convey the idea of central importance or cruciality. To understand the word better, we can break down its meanings and applications in multiple scenarios.
At its core, "pivotal" derives from the noun "pivot," which refers to a central point or shaft about which something rotates. When we describe something as pivotal, we indicate that it serves as the critical point upon which things depend or hinge.

In further exploring its usage, it becomes evident that "pivotal" is often synonymous with other terms such as "crucial," "critical," or "key." Despite these similarities, "pivotal" carries a unique connotation that emphasizes a turning point or a decisive factor.
